I just fitted the manifold dan is talking about, as I bought it off him. Fitment is bang on and looks great. Only thing I will nitpick is that perhaps in the future use a VHT extreme temp paint on the exterior of the mani as it's almost all peeled off after 15 mins of driving, looks like convention black enamel was used. Nice response and more power in the mid-top end for sure. Great piece zisco, highly reccomended.
